Finding
a
Station
AM-FM:
Press this button to get
AM
or FM. The
lighted display shows your selection.
TUNE:
Press TUNE
v
or
A
to choose radio stations.
For fast tuning, press and hold one side of the button,
then press the other side.
SEEK:
Press AUTO then TUNE
v
or
A
and the radio
will tune to the next lower or higher station and stay
there.
PUSHBUTTONS:
The six pushbuttons let you return to
your
favorite stations. To set up to
12
stations
(6
AM
and
6
FM),
tune in the station and press
SET.
Within
five seconds, press one of the six pushbuttons.
Whenever you press that button, the preset station will
return. Repeat these steps for each pushbutton.
Setting the Tone
BASS:
Turn this knob to the right to hear more bass.
TREB:
Turn this control behind the
BASS
knob
to the
right to hear more treble.
Adjusting the Speakers
BAL:
With the DelcoBose system, your speakers are
electronically balanced.
FADE:
Turn this knob to move the sound between the
front and rear speakers. Note that
if
you turn the knob
all the way to
F
or
R,
you may still get some sound from
the opposite speakers.
